The 16th meeting of the EU-North Macedonia Council for Stability and Cooperation was held in the capital, Skopje, with the participation of high-ranking officials.
The meeting is attended by the Prime Minister of North Macedonia, Dimitar Kovačevski, the High Representative of the European Union for Foreign Relations and Security Policy, Josep Borrell, the European Commissioner for Neighborhood and Enlargement, Oliver Varhelyi, and officials from the European Union and North Macedonia.
Besides Kovačevski, Deputy Prime Minister for European Affairs Bojan Maricic and Foreign Minister Bujar Osmani are also attending the North Macedonia meeting.
Prior to the meeting, Prime Minister Kovaczewski held separate meetings with EU officials.
It is hoped that Kovaczewski, Borrell and Varhelyi will hold a joint press conference after the meeting.
